Sweet and Spicy Cranberry Relish

This sweet and spicy cranberry relish is a contemporary take on the traditional cranberry sauce. Spiced with jalapeño and brightened with lime juice, it will become an instant holiday favorite.

Prep Time
20 mins
Additional Time
2 hrs 10 mins
Total Time
2 hrs 30 mins
Servings: 10 servings (makes about 2 1/2 cups)
Calories: 79 kcal
Course: Side Dish
Cuisine: American

Ingredients

  • One (12-oz) bag fresh or frozen cranberries rinsed and patted dry
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• Juice and grated zest of 1 lime (about 2 tablespoons juice and 1 teaspoon zest)
  • 1 jalapeño or red serrano pepper seeded and finely diced
  • 1/4 large red onion finely diced

Instructions

  1. Place the cranberries, 3/4 cup sugar, and half the lime juice and lime zest in a food processor and pulse just until the cranberries are somewhere between coarsely and finely chopped.
  2. Add the jalapeño and red onion and pulse just a few more times to combine. Taste and, if desired, add more sugar and/or the remaining lime juice and zest to taste. Let rest at room temperature until the sauce starts to get juicier as the sugar dissolves, 15 to 20 minutes.
  3. Cover and refrigerate for at least 2 hours and preferably up to 24 hours to allow the flavors to meld. Stir to recombine before serving.

Notes

  • Make it in advance--The relish can be made and frozen for up to 2 months before using.

To freeze the cranberry relish, place the relish in a resealable plastic bag and place it flat in the freezer. To thaw, place in the fridge overnight or submerge the frozen bag of sauce in a bowl of cold water.
  • Reduce the sugar--If you prefer a more tart relish, reduce the sugar to 3/4 or 2/3 cup.
  • Dietary--This recipe is suitable for gluten-free, dairy-free, vegan, and vegetarian diets.
